How to Maintain Your Ice Vending Machine During Perth's Hottest Months
With the scorching summer heat in Perth, it's essential to ensure that your ice vending machine is running efficiently. Proper maintenance not only guarantees a steady supply of ice but also extends the lifespan of your machine. Here’s how to keep your machine in top shape during the hottest months.
Regular Cleaning
One of the most crucial aspects of maintaining your ice vending machine is regular cleaning. Dust and dirt can accumulate, affecting both the machine's performance and the quality of the ice produced. It's recommended to clean the interior and exterior surfaces at least once a week during peak summer months.

Steps to Clean Your Machine
Follow these steps to ensure a thorough cleaning:
- Turn off and unplug the machine.
- Remove all ice from the bin.
- Use a mild detergent and warm water to wipe down all surfaces.
- Rinse with clean water and dry thoroughly.
Regular cleaning helps to prevent the buildup of bacteria and ensures the ice remains pure and safe for consumption.
Inspect Components
Inspecting the various components of your ice vending machine is a key part of maintenance. Look for any signs of wear and tear or damage, particularly in the water lines and filters, as these can affect the machine's efficiency.

Check the Water Filters
Water filters should be checked and replaced as necessary to maintain water quality. During the hot months, consider checking them more frequently to ensure they are free from blockages and functioning correctly.
Optimize Ventilation
Proper ventilation is vital for your ice vending machine to function efficiently. Ensure there is ample space around the machine to allow for airflow. Obstructed vents can cause the machine to overheat, reducing its efficiency and potentially leading to breakdowns.

Maintain Ambient Temperature
Keep the machine in a shaded area if possible, and avoid exposure to direct sunlight. This helps maintain a stable internal temperature, ensuring the ice stays frozen, and the machine operates smoothly.
Schedule Professional Maintenance
While regular DIY maintenance is essential, scheduling professional check-ups is equally important. A professional technician can diagnose and fix any underlying issues that might not be apparent during routine checks.
Consider scheduling a maintenance check at the start of the summer season to ensure everything is in optimal working condition.
